From Domaine de La Barre, history and beautiful site enthusiasts can feast their eyes on places dating from prehistory to the Renaissance, witnessing the power and wealth of Haut-Poitou.
In addition to the many Romanesque churches, including Saint-Hilaire de Melle church, listed as a UNESCO World Heritage site in 1998, here are a few suggestions to whet your appetite:
Within 20 minutes:
- Roman Bridge of Gourgé
- Medieval City of Parthenay
- Les jardins du Gué in Lhoumois
- Cities of: Saint Loup sur Thouet, Airvault
Within 40 minutes:
- The commandery of the Antonins in Saint-Marc-la-Lande
- Coudray-Salbart Castle
- City of Thouars and its Regional Center for Resistance and Liberty
- Château du Gazeau in Sainte-Ouenne
- Renaissance Château of Coulonges sur l’Autize
- Oiron Castle
Within an hour:
- Bougon Tumuli, the oldest necropolis in Europe
- Melle Silver Mines
- The medieval village of Vouvant (one of the most beautiful villages in France)
- St Mesmin Castle in Saint-André sur Sèvre
- Fontevraud Abbey
